Located within Somerset House, The Courtauld Gallery stages exhibitions by major names like Frank Auerbach, Jasper Johns, and Egon Schiele. The gallery also houses an extensive collection of works going from the Middle Ages up to the 20th century. Events take place here regularly too, including free lunchtime talks that give visitors deeper insights into the work on display.

Where is The Courtauld Gallery?

The Courtauld Gallery is located at Somerset House, Strand, WC2R 1LA, Covent Garden. Nearby is Covent Garden, London. Nearest Underground station is Temple (approximately 300m away).
